嵌入式计算平台.ppt
《嵌入式计算平台.ppt》由会员分享,可在线阅读,更多相关《嵌入式计算平台.ppt(40页珍藏版)》请在三一办公上搜索。
1、嵌入式计算平台,陈天洲,计算平台,综合平台CPUI/O设备存储器,1、CPU总线,传统计算机:CPU内存总线,I/O总线嵌入式系统:CPU,存储器加上设备,总线,是连接I/O设备、CPU、存储器各子系统间的共享通信线路最大优点:价格低、通用性、灵活性好最大缺点:通信瓶颈(带宽)商用系统:I/O 频繁 科学系统:I/O速度要与处理机速度相匹配,总线类型,传输方向 单向 双向(半双工、全双工)用法 专用:流量高、无争用现象、控制简单;总线数目多,时间利用率低,难小型化。非专用:共享性。造价低、模块性强,易扩充 会出现争用现象、对失效敏感。,非专用总线的多种连接方式:,单总线-可靠性差 简化和统一的
2、接口,多重总线 总线流量与总线长度有矛盾 多组非专用总线 CPU-Memory总线:短、快 I/O总线:长,各设备有不同的数据宽度、延 时、和带宽。使用总线标准。远距离通讯总线(集线器)纵横开关矩阵(每行每列最多只有一个开关接通),通讯方式 同步通讯:两部件由定宽、定距的时标同步。传输速率高,受总线长度影响小。但有同步误差。提高可靠性的方法:目的部件作回答。异步通讯:单向控制-(源/目的)双向控制-互锁/非互锁,总线标准,ESIA总线:IBM-PC的ISA发展而来,32,33MSCSI总线:来源于数组多路通道PCI总线:IPI总线:,异步总线协议,四周期基本协议1、设备1上升Req2、当设备2
3、就绪,上升ACK3、数据传输完毕时,设备2下降Req4、设备1下降ACK,总线,地址线数据线控制线ReqACKDataRdyRead/WriteEtc.,提高CPU总线利用率,突发传输一次Addr多个数据非连接传输请求与响应分开,DMA,DMA控制器在CPU启动I/O 操作后,直接在设备与存储器间传递数据。传送完毕再向CPU发中断请求。通过周期挪用方式占用总线。,DMA控制器,寄存器起始地址寄存器长度寄存器状态寄存器控制电路控制器基本工作原理,多总线方式,CPU,高速设备:高速总线低速设备:低速总线总线之间:总线桥桥:传输指令协议翻译,ARM的AMBA总线,AMBA总线宽度有32位、64位和1
4、28位多种定义。AMBA的AHB连接高性能和高时钟频率的系统模块,同时具有多主机、脉冲传输和分段处理的功能。,高级高性能总线AHB,AHB的作用是允许在主从器件之间传输数据。AHB主器件可以向从器件传输数据向其提供外部地址空间中的地址以接收从器件的数据AHB从器件在选中后,提供或接收主器件的数据。从器件可以延迟数据传输过程或返回错误代码。AHB主器件的实例为ARM处理器,或其它有DMA(直接存储访问)功能的外设,如以太网MAC或USB主机/器件控制器。,主要的AHB信号,HCLK 总线参考时钟HADDR 地址(由AHB主器件发出)HWRITE 传输方向:读/写(由AHB主器件发出)HREADY
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 嵌入式 计算 平台
链接地址:https://www.31ppt.com/p-5346963.html